Israel V Hamas: One Year After – Statement from US Gen Kurilla ‘More than 40 American citizens brutally m*rdered’

Statement from Gen. Michael Erik Kurilla, commander, U.S. Central Command, Marking the One Year Since the October 7th Attack.

In the statement, Gen. Kurilla said, “over 1,200 innocent civilians were brutally murdered by Hamas on October 7, 2023 including 40 American citizens.”

He added, “251 innocent hostages are taken, including 12 American”, describing the attack on Israel by Hamas “a year ago today as the worst terrorist attack in Israel’s history”.
